The Unicode character U+1116E, officially named MAHAJANI LETTER LA, was introduced in Unicode version 7.0. It is part of the Mahajani block, which belongs to the Supplementary Multilingual plane.

Categorized technically as a Other Letter, this character typically falls under the Mahj script. In terms of text layout and rendering, the glyph is not a composition and has no designated width in East Asian typography. When placed in bidirectional text, it behaves as an Left-To-Right character. Its visual representation remains not mirrored regardless of the reading direction.
